Identity

A name you didn't choose,
and can't lose.

You don't build a profile in MapMonarchs. Your callsign and your colour are computed from your account — the same on every device, after every reinstall, and impossible for anyone else to wear.

01 · The callsign

Given, not typed.

There's no username field, because a name you pick is a name someone else can fake. Your callsign is derived from your account and shown on the ground you hold — so a crest on the map is always the player it claims to be.

02 · The colour

One colour is yours.
Your ground wears it.

Every player gets a colour, fixed to their identity. It's how you read the board at a glance: your territory glows in it, rivals in theirs. Nobody can copy your colour any more than they can copy your ground.
